USB Duck VacuumWhat's the duck that sucks? Why, that would be the USB Duck-Shaped Vacuum Cleaner. We all know how dirty our desks can get, particularly our keyboards. With this handy gadget, you can suck those crumbs, dust, and other nasty dirt right out of your keyboard, or anywhere on your desk. It doesn't say on the site how long the USB cord is--if it's too short that could take away some of its usefulness. But it's so darn cute! I know I want one--it perfectly combines my love of cleanliness and duckiness.

Available for $21 on Himeyashop.com.
